Crows have heaps of Cap Space and still front load contracts, because they don't over pay. Dawson didnt come to Crows on 900, yet is worth it, and Reilly OBrien is lucky to be offered $500K with options open to them with Sam Draper and 3 back up ruckmen on their list.

If Draper doesnt end up at Crows, I'm sure the Crows will increase their offer.

I think $600-$650K would win OBrien's signature if he was ok with the move to Melbourne.

Nowhere near 800 let alone 900 imo

Pitto was a good ruckman in 2023. Don't get caught up in the Pitto haters. His stats say so. He was fit and firing till Darcy deliberately smashed into Pitto's knee at aCB, causing injury Pitto hasnt recovered from. That's the facts. He's lame now. We need a replacement.

By the way Pitto is not on $400K, ditto Young. Hence the 4 year contracts. They are our back ups. We will need a No 1 ruckman.

We got the 2 wins in the VFL and AFL against Effendope.

We got to watch all the Under 21 players in winning teams. Hers mt take on Under 21 players: Cowan injured

Lemmey is developing well. He’s not AFL ready but he’s leading and marking high and low kicks, and he’s tackling. He’s a good long set shot at goal. He could be an huge asset in 2-3 years time. He’s only 20-21yo this year.

O’Farrell got dudded by umpires. He is such a balanced athlete and a footballer. Will be our 3rd Defender in AFL next year, pushing out Gov, or Haynes

Ben Camporeale is only 19yo but has a strong body for his age, Holds his ground. He’s an inside mid. That’s where his hurt factor lies.

Wilson is the designated kick from defense. I’m not confident we will retain him come years end, not because he’s not good enough but we have to let 5-6 kids go, but his speed off the mark with ball in the hand is really good, and he has a penetrating kick. He looked good yesterday.

Lucas Camporeale was disciplined keeping his width like he was in the AFL. He’s only 19yo, and already has a taste of big time.

OKeefe is a keeper. 5 contested marks in the AFL. Say no more. Another preseason in the gym and he could be our 3rd tall Fwd/ ruck to replace Kemp, who replaced SOS who replaced McGovern

Ollie Hollands has the biggest heart. His kicking is not great, measured, but has a tendency of falling short of the mark probably because of fatigue. He’s a beauty.

Carroll is 6’3”. He’s got speed and a great left ped. Keeper. He’s getting use to the speed of the game. Obviously has been told to run and carry till he spots a target. Newman will push him out.

Lord imo has made the grade and will continue to get better with every game and another preseason

White, he’s OK, shouldve handballed….doubt we need him and he’s LTI replacement.

Moir Binns Charleson meh. I think Moir is a slow burn. Like seeing him in the middle. He got a touch but hers another 2-3 years away imo.

FWIW, 23yo player Flynn Young was OK, kicked a goal, only first game for the club, and Evans, is definitely a VFL player. Kicked a long goal, but a bit lazy or fatigued to put pressure on oppo. That’s his primary role imo. Durdin was held over as emergency.

Kids look alright. Hard decisions end of the year with Dean and ISON coming, and Walker the year after.
